What is collapse?

collapse got a JSS paper and a 7x fmean speedup in the same release.

collapse provides fast grouped statistical computing and data transformation for R, built on a C backend with its own grouping, hashing and aggregation primitives. The 2.1.x line is a maintenance and optimization series: SIMD multiple-accumulator work delivering roughly 2x on fsum() and 7x on fmean() for systems without OpenMP, a custom internal unlist() with better attribute preservation, and a steady stream of correctness fixes in collap(), pivot() and roworderv().

What is deeptime?

A geologic-time plotting layer that outgrew time axes and became a geology rendering toolkit.

deeptime extends ggplot2 with geological time scales, radial deep-time coordinates and phylogeny-aware geoms, and since 2.0.0 it also renders standardized FGDC/USGS geologic patterns as ggplot2 fills. The current 2.4.0 release adds geom_text_clade() for labeling clades on radial phylogenies and repairs long-standing coord_trans_xy() and scale-placement edge cases.

◆ Where it's heading

The package is consolidating institutionally as much as technically. The repository moved to the fastverse organization with multiple people granted access, the Journal of Statistical Software paper landed as the primary citation, and documentation now includes an AI-generated interactive layer. Technically the focus is the hashing and grouping core — the decision to treat -0 and 0 as equal across funique(), group(), fmatch(), fmode() and their derivatives was made in sync with an equivalent change in Rcpp, and accepted a measured 3% cost to get it. The last release with breaking changes sits outside this six-entry window.

◆ Prediction

Expect further targeted performance work on the grouped statistical functions and continued small correctness fixes; the governance move to fastverse suggests contribution volume rather than direction is what the maintainer is managing.

◆ Where it's heading

The package is converging on two jobs: being the canonical R renderer for stratigraphic drawing conventions, and keeping pace with ggplot2's own churn. A sustained deprecation program — gggeo_scale(), coord_geo_polar(), getScaleData(), now disparity_through_time() — is trimming the surface down to coord_geo(), coord_geo_radial() and the pattern functions. Roughly half of each recent release is ggplot2 4.0 compatibility work.

◆ Prediction

Expect disparity_through_time() and coord_geo_polar() to be removed outright in the next major version, and further geoms aimed at annotating radial phylogenies.
